STEPHEN JAMIESON
Stephen Jamieson was raised in Rochester, New York. After graduating from Amherst College and Boston University School of Law, he served as an Assistant Attorney General in Washington State, living in Olympia and Bellingham. Stephen then earned a Masters in Taxation from New York University School of Law and practiced with a firm of tax attorneys in Rochester, NY for six years. In 1983, Stephen, his wife Janet, and their two children, Zach and Josh, moved to Medford when Mr. Jamieson joined the firm.
